Role Overview:
The Senior Legal Manager will serve as a trusted advisor to business colleagues, delivering strategic legal counsel across a wide range of commercial and corporate matters. The role requires a proactive, business-oriented mindset and the ability to independently manage complex legal issues while collaborating across global and local functions.
-
Key Responsibilities
-
Act as a strategic legal partner to business teams and corporate functions, aligning legal support with business priorities.
-
Draft, review, negotiate, and manage a wide range of commercial agreements, including licensing, collaborations, and strategic partnerships.
-
Support complex corporate transactions such as M&A, divestitures, and joint ventures.
-
Provide legal guidance on business development and alliance management initiatives.
-
Manage legal disputes, including litigation, arbitration, and regulatory investigations, in collaboration with external counsel.
-
Deliver legal training programs to enhance legal compliance and awareness across the organization.
-
Share knowledge and skills with team members and contribute to the development of Legal team capabilities.
-
Monitor legal and regulatory developments, assess business impact, and advise stakeholders accordingly.
-
Drive operational excellence by leveraging digital tools and legal technology to streamline workflows and enhance the visibility and strategic value of the Legal function across the organization.
-
Represent the company in industry associations and external forums to influence policy and build strategic networks.
